Indian national arrested in Nepal with 200,000 Indian rupees



MORANG: Police have arrested a man from Biratnagar with illegal Indian rupees.

A police team deployed from Materuwa Temporary Police Post at Islampur, Biratnagar Metropolitan City-17 on Friday arrested an Indian national.

According to Deputy Superintendent of Police Man Bahadur Rai at District Police Office, Morang, 56-year-old Mahesh Chandra, a resident of West Delhi, India, was arrested with 199,000 Indian rupees.

The law enforcement agency seized 390 notes in the denomination of IRs 500 and two notes in the denomination of IRs 2,000.
